Filter Your Search

Off-Campus Apartments for Rent near Brighton Campus

1169 Rentals Available

    • Photo - 1778 Beacon St

    1778 Beacon St

    3 Beds$4,400

    1778 Beacon St, Brookline, MA 02445

    1.4 miles to Brighton Campus